Output 66b28fa934893bdd7733b61ce9d0accc0399bbba5841eed55fc7f2ded3fd524a:0

value
2826855
script pubkey
OP_0 OP_PUSHBYTES_20 21d8a1666e9257b459fe7a9a8fbb042ac6eae952
address
ltc1qy8v2zenwjftmgk0702dglwcy9trw462jj7un7u
transaction
66b28fa934893bdd7733b61ce9d0accc0399bbba5841eed55fc7f2ded3fd524a
spent
true